
The question of whether squeeze mayo needs to be refrigerated is a common one, especially for those who use it frequently in their kitchens. Mayonnaise, including the squeeze variety, typically contains ingredients like eggs and oil, which can spoil if not stored properly. Most brands recommend refrigerating mayonnaise after opening to maintain its freshness and prevent bacterial growth. However, some squeeze mayo products may contain preservatives that extend their shelf life, potentially allowing them to remain unrefrigerated for short periods. To ensure safety and quality, it’s best to check the label for specific storage instructions, as guidelines can vary between brands.

Squeeze Mayo Shelf Life: Unopened squeeze mayo lasts 6-9 months without refrigeration
Unopened squeeze mayo can sit unrefrigerated for 6-9 months, a testament to its formulation and packaging. This extended shelf life stems from two key factors: the inherent acidity of mayonnaise (pH 3.6-4.0, hostile to most bacteria) and the airtight, opaque squeeze bottle that blocks light and oxygen. Unlike jars, which expose mayo to air each time they’re opened, squeeze bottles maintain a sealed environment, slowing oxidation and microbial growth. Manufacturers also often add preservatives like calcium disodium EDTA or potassium sorbate to further inhibit spoilage, ensuring stability at room temperature until opened.
However, this unrefrigerated longevity isn’t a blanket guarantee. Storage conditions matter: keep the bottle in a cool, dry place (below 75°F/24°C) away from direct sunlight or heat sources like stoves. Extreme temperatures can accelerate oil separation or degrade preservatives, shortening the product’s usable life. Additionally, while the FDA permits unrefrigerated storage for unopened mayo, some brands may recommend refrigeration for optimal texture and flavor, particularly those with natural ingredients or reduced preservatives. Always check the label for brand-specific guidance.
Once opened, the rules shift dramatically. Opened squeeze mayo should be refrigerated and consumed within 2-3 months. The protective seal is broken, allowing oxygen and potential contaminants to enter. Refrigeration slows enzymatic reactions and bacterial growth, preserving quality. For best results, minimize air exposure by squeezing from the bottom, wiping the nozzle clean, and securing the cap tightly. If you notice off-odors, mold, or a curdled texture, discard immediately—these are signs of spoilage, even if the product is within the suggested timeframe.

After Opening: Refrigerate after opening to maintain freshness and prevent spoilage
Squeeze mayonnaise, like its jarred counterpart, is a staple in many kitchens, prized for its convenience and versatility. However, its packaging doesn’t exempt it from the same preservation rules. The label’s directive—"Refrigerate after opening to maintain freshness and prevent spoilage"—isn’t mere suggestion; it’s a critical step rooted in food safety science. Mayonnaise contains eggs and oil, ingredients that can spoil quickly when exposed to warmth and air. Even the squeeze bottle’s design, while minimizing mess, doesn’t create an airtight seal once opened, allowing bacteria to infiltrate over time.
Consider the mechanics of spoilage: at room temperature, harmful bacteria like *Salmonella* and *Listeria* thrive, doubling every 20 minutes. Refrigeration slows this growth by keeping the product below 40°F (4°C), the temperature threshold at which bacterial activity significantly decreases. For squeeze mayo, this is especially vital because its frequent use means repeated exposure to air and potential contaminants from hands or utensils. Ignoring refrigeration can lead to off odors, texture changes, or worse, foodborne illness within days, not weeks.

Ingredients Impact: Acid and preservatives in mayo help it stay stable unrefrigerated
Mayonnaise's stability at room temperature hinges on its acidic environment and preservative content. Vinegar and lemon juice, common ingredients in mayo, lower the pH to around 3.6–4.0, creating conditions hostile to bacteria. This acidity, combined with preservatives like potassium sorbate or calcium disodium EDTA, inhibits microbial growth, allowing unopened mayo to remain unrefrigerated. However, once opened, exposure to air and potential contaminants necessitates refrigeration to maintain safety and quality.
Consider the role of preservatives in extending mayo's shelf life. Potassium sorbate, typically added at 0.1% by weight, prevents mold and yeast growth, while calcium disodium EDTA acts as a chelating agent, binding metal ions that bacteria need to thrive. These additives work synergistically with acidity to create a robust defense against spoilage. For homemade mayo, which often lacks these preservatives, refrigeration is essential, even if acid levels are high.

Temperature Guidelines: Store below 80°F unopened; refrigerate opened bottles promptly
Squeeze mayo, like its jarred counterpart, is a condiment that requires careful temperature management to ensure safety and quality. The guideline "Store below 80°F unopened; refrigerate opened bottles promptly" is not arbitrary—it’s rooted in the product’s formulation and preservation methods. Unopened squeeze mayo typically contains preservatives and is packaged in an oxygen-free environment, allowing it to remain stable at room temperature (below 80°F) without spoiling. However, once opened, exposure to air and potential contaminants necessitates refrigeration to prevent bacterial growth, particularly from pathogens like *Salmonella* and *Listeria*. This dual-phase storage approach balances convenience with food safety, ensuring the mayo remains safe to consume while maintaining its texture and flavor.
From a practical standpoint, adhering to these guidelines is straightforward but requires mindfulness. For unopened bottles, avoid storing them near heat sources like stovetops, ovens, or direct sunlight, as temperatures above 80°F can accelerate degradation. Once opened, refrigerate the mayo immediately and ensure the cap is tightly sealed to minimize air exposure. A helpful tip is to label the bottle with the date it was opened, as opened mayo should be consumed within 2–3 months for optimal quality. For households with limited fridge space, consider transferring the mayo to a smaller, airtight container to reduce its footprint while maintaining freshness.
Comparatively, squeeze mayo’s storage requirements differ from those of homemade or artisanal mayonnaises, which often lack commercial preservatives and must be refrigerated at all times. The inclusion of ingredients like vinegar, lemon juice, and stabilizers in squeeze mayo allows for temporary room-temperature storage, but this leniency disappears once the seal is broken. This distinction highlights the importance of reading labels and understanding product-specific guidelines, as assumptions based on other condiments can lead to mishandling. For instance, while mustard can remain unrefrigerated even after opening, mayo’s higher fat content and pH level make it more susceptible to spoilage.

Safety Concerns: Risk of bacterial growth increases if not refrigerated after opening
Mayonnaise, particularly the squeeze variety, often contains ingredients like eggs and vinegar, which can inhibit bacterial growth to some extent. However, once opened, the protective seal is broken, exposing the product to airborne bacteria and contaminants. This exposure significantly increases the risk of bacterial growth, especially in warm environments. For instance, *Salmonella* and *E. coli* thrive in temperatures between 40°F and 140°F, known as the "danger zone." Without refrigeration, squeeze mayo can quickly become a breeding ground for these pathogens, posing serious health risks if consumed.
Refrigeration is not just a suggestion—it’s a critical safety measure. The U.S. Department of Agriculture (USDA) recommends refrigerating mayonnaise after opening to maintain its quality and safety. At temperatures below 40°F, bacterial growth slows dramatically, extending the product’s shelf life and reducing the risk of foodborne illness. For squeeze mayo, this is particularly important due to its frequent use in picnics, outdoor events, and other settings where refrigeration may not be immediately available. A practical tip: if squeeze mayo is left unrefrigerated for more than 2 hours (or 1 hour in temperatures above 90°F), it should be discarded to avoid potential contamination.
